Here's a major blind spot with free SMS platforms: their number sources are often unreliable. Many services reuse "recycled" numbers—virtual lines that were available again after the previous user finished with them. The problem? These numbers may already be flagged as high-risk, or carry historical association with the previous user's violations.
Industry observers note that virtual numbers typically have a "shelf life" of less than 72 hours after registration. If you're setting up accounts you'll need long-term—like ecommerce stores or payment profiles—swap to a real number immediately or skip virtual verification altogether. This one's more subtle. Operators often assume swapping the phone number solves everything, but platforms track users through browser fingerprints, cookies, timezone settings, language preferences, and dozens of other signals.
I tested this myself: same computer, same browser (cache untouched), just swapped the SMS number to register a second account on the same platform. The second account got banned within 48 hours. The platform caught the environment through Canvas fingerprinting and WebGL parameters. Always use incognito mode or clean VM environments with independent browser fingerprints before each registration.
